Output 3bcec37d6afbcd6c2181f30a98de5e203917d3a3f8cfc74198f5572200f028ec:1

value
515453983
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37befd587ecffbf2c1c12d9eb7404abc9574d103 OP_EQUALVERIFY OP_CHECKSIG
address
165kxk6B7tytiScaREwEqSUnTkgwaboKBj
transaction
3bcec37d6afbcd6c2181f30a98de5e203917d3a3f8cfc74198f5572200f028ec
spent
true